Abstract :
A series of polypyrrole (PPy)/CdS photocatalysts were synthesized by ‘in-situ’ chemical oxidative polymerization with different dopants. The as-prepared photocatalysts were characterized by transmission electron microscopy (TEM), X-ray diffraction (XRD), UV–Vis absorption spectra and fluorescence spectra (PL). Under visible light, the as-prepared PPy/CdS photocatalysts were used to photocatalytic water splitting for hydrogen evolution for the first time without the presence noble metals. The results showed that the photocatalytic activity of as-prepared PPy/CdS photocatalysts with Na2S and Na2SO3 as sacrificial reagents was better than that of CdS. It suggested that the activity of H2 evolution was greatly improved when CdS photocatalysts were modified by PPy.
